Qt/Mac GPL/QPL edition 3.3.5 (Mac OS X)

Bug in the Qt 3.3.5 installer  

I'm deeply sorry!! There is a bug/error in the new installers for Qt 3.3.5 and 4.0.1. Due to the compiled SQL-support, the Qt-library looks up mysqlclient-library during startup -> libmysqlclient.14.dylib in the folder /usr/local/lib/mysql . If this is not found, any started application which uses the Qt-lib will shut down (You should see a related entry in the console crashreporter log of the app). I'm fixing the installers - for all that downloaded one of the Qt-installers already - an archive of the missing lib is available at http://naranja.umh.es/~atg/copy-...l-lib- mysql.zip Dearchive and copy the folder to /usr/local/lib. again: I'm sorry. nota bene: apparently this is just a check/dependency on the Qt-library startup. cheers, Markus Bongard [alert admin]

Fail to launch  

the reported error results from a "feature" in the Makefile for libz. The entry "compatibility version" is set to "1.0" - if you can, edit the Makefile by changing this to "1.2" and recompile the libz library. After "make install" the problem is simply gone.
